今天复习了set注入,spring工厂让我们只通过配置文件就可以创建一个对象,但是底层还是通过构造方法进行创建的;注入就是为我们创建的对象中的一些变量赋值,为变量赋值有两种方法:一种是通过set方法,一种是通过有参构造,我学习的就是通过set方法进行注入。
其实这样看,spring框架看起来非常的高级和神奇,其实底层也是用我们传统的基础方法实现的,所谓基础不牢,地动山摇。
集合:
昨天学习的LinkedHashSet,底层结构是数组双向链表,与其父类HashSet的区别是它是有序的,遍历顺序即为插入顺序。在插入和删除等操作主要是用到双向链表,而数组链表的主要作用是使其查询的效率更高。

posted on 2023-11-02 19:32  杨申龙  阅读(7)  评论(0)    收藏  举报